What happened to common decency? And how do we get to more cooperation and kindness?
Take a quick scan of the headlines and... wow. From disrespect to elaborate deceptions, it's easy to question whether indecency has taken root in our society. Some people are doing what they think is "right" while others are wondering how they could do something so terribly, morally "wrong." It can make you wonder, Do we even share common values anymore?
Rooted in Decency reveals some surprising reasons behind why people are acting so divisively toward each other and why that can make life feel so off-balance. While it's based on intriguing research from modern science to ancient moral philosophy, Rooted in Decency is written in straightforward language for a busy audience. Each chapter is a short conversation that presents brilliant insights-from neuroscience to happiness science, from Aristotle to Buddha-that bring new light to today's moral dilemmas.
